In today's competitive marketplace, small businesses often operate with limited marketing budgets. However, numerous cost-effective strategies can help enhance visibility, attract customers, and drive growth without significant financial investment. Below are several techniques that can be implemented to maximize marketing efforts efficiently.

1. Content Marketing

Creating and sharing valuable content establishes your business as an industry authority and builds trust with your audience.

  • Blogging: Regularly publish informative and relevant blog posts that address your customers' needs and interests. This not only engages your audience but also improves your website's search engine ranking.
  • Video Content: Produce engaging videos that showcase your products, services, or industry insights. Videos can be shared on platforms like YouTube and social media to reach a broader audience.
  • Infographics: Create visually appealing infographics to present data or processes in an easily digestible format, making complex information accessible and shareable.

2. Social Media Engagement

Leveraging social media platforms is a cost-effective way to connect with potential customers and promote your brand.

  • Consistent Posting: Maintain an active presence on platforms like Facebook, Instagram, Twitter, and LinkedIn by sharing updates, promotions, and engaging content.
  • Interactive Content: Encourage audience participation through polls, Q&A sessions, and live videos to foster a sense of community and increase engagement.
  • Hashtag Utilization: Incorporate relevant hashtags to expand your content's reach and connect with users interested in your industry.

3. Search Engine Optimization (SEO)

Optimizing your online content improves visibility in search engine results, driving organic traffic to your website.

  • Keyword Research: Identify and incorporate relevant keywords that potential customers are searching for to enhance your content's discoverability.
  • On-Page SEO: Optimize website elements such as meta descriptions, title tags, and header tags to align with SEO best practices.
  • Quality Backlinks: Earn backlinks from reputable websites to boost your site's authority and search engine ranking.

4. Referral Programs

Encouraging satisfied customers to refer others can be a powerful and low-cost marketing strategy.

  • Incentivize Referrals: Offer discounts, freebies, or other rewards to customers who refer new clients to your business.
  • Simplify the Process: Make it easy for customers to refer others by providing referral links or codes they can share.
  • Acknowledge Referrers: Publicly thank customers who make referrals to show appreciation and encourage others to do the same.

5. Community Engagement

Building relationships within your local community can enhance brand awareness and loyalty.

  • Participate in Local Events: Attend or sponsor community events to increase visibility and demonstrate your commitment to the local area.
  • Collaborate with Other Businesses: Partner with complementary businesses for joint promotions or events, expanding your reach to their customer base.
  • Volunteer Initiatives: Engage in local volunteer efforts to give back to the community and build a positive brand image.

6. Email Marketing

Email remains a cost-effective way to communicate directly with your audience.

  • Build a Subscriber List: Collect email addresses through your website, social media, or in-store sign-ups to create a list of interested prospects.
  • Personalized Campaigns: Send tailored emails that address the specific interests and needs of your subscribers to increase engagement.
  • Regular Newsletters: Keep your audience informed about new products, services, or company news through consistent newsletters.

7. Guerrilla Marketing

Utilize unconventional and creative marketing tactics to generate buzz and attract attention.

  • Street Art: Create eye-catching murals or chalk art in high-traffic areas to promote your brand.
  • Flash Mobs: Organize spontaneous performances that captivate audiences and create memorable experiences associated with your brand.
  • Public Stunts: Execute surprising and engaging public stunts that encourage social media sharing and word-of-mouth promotion.

By implementing these cost-effective marketing techniques, small businesses can effectively reach and engage their target audience without substantial financial investment. Consistency, creativity, and a deep understanding of your audience are key to maximizing the impact of these strategies.
